1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is an interval of increasing on a graph?

Back

An interval of increasing on a graph is a section where the y-values rise as the x-values increase.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is an interval of decreasing on a graph?

Back

An interval of decreasing on a graph is a section where the y-values fall as the x-values increase.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How can you identify high tides from a graph of water depth?

Back

High tides are identified as the peaks or highest points on the graph.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How can you identify low tides from a graph of water depth?

Back

Low tides are identified as the troughs or lowest points on the graph.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a positive slope indicate in a distance-time graph?

Back

A positive slope indicates that the object is moving away from the starting point.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a negative slope indicate in a distance-time graph?

Back

A negative slope indicates that the object is moving back towards the starting point.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does a slope of zero indicate in a distance-time graph?

Back

A slope of zero indicates that the object is stationary.
